@nathan: Thanks.  I see that node-sqlite3 (which I often use for light-duty
applications) has the beginnings of gyp support.  It's pretty close, and I
think the main obstacles are that (1) the gyp support is on a
Windows-specific branch and (2) the VS Solution file on that branch
requires work (I posted lots of details in the node-sqlite3 wiki last month
-- all routine stuff for VS developers) to get the bindings to build.  I've
opened an issue asking if anyone has a complete solution for building
node-sqlite3 with gyp.)

>>> You don't actually need to compile node yourself to compile native
>>> modules, just use node-gyp: https://github.com/TooTallNate/node-gyp
>>>
>>> The reason you don't need to compile node manually is that node-gyp
>>> downloads the required node.lib file from Joyent's servers, all you need to
>>> do is specify the target version of node you want to build the module for.
>>> Please let me know how it works for you!

>>>> Hi.  I choose to build node because I need to build native modules
>>>> against it.
>>>>
>>>> I have built node 0.6.10 for Windows and I would like to wrap it up in
>>>> an MSI for convenient repeatable deployment.
>>>>
>>>> So I installed WiX 3.5 and did this:
>>>>
>>>> C:\node-v0.6.10> vcbuild.bat release msi
>>>>
>>>> and what I get is
>>>>
>>>> C:\node-v0.6.10>.\vcbuild.bat release nobuild msi
>>>> ['-f', 'msvs', '-G', 'msvs_version=2010', '.\\node.gyp', '-I',
>>>> '.\\common.gypi', '--depth=.', '-Dtarget_arch=ia32', '-Dc
>>>> omponent=static_library', '-Dlibrary=static_library']
>>>> Project files generated.
>>>> 'heat' is not recognized as an internal or external command,
>>>> operable program or batch file.
>>>> candle.exe : error CNDL0103: The system cannot find the file
>>>> '..\..\..\npm.wxs' with type 'Source'. [C:\node-v0.6.10\to
>>>> ols\msvs\msi\nodemsi.wixproj]
>>>>
>>>> Any suggestions where I should start to look?  Do I need to build npm
>>>> from source first?  (Just guessing)
